a restful, rural retreat in beautiful Suffolk
Tucked away in the small village of Bedfield, ‘Little Daisy’ offers a relaxed, tranquil setting in the heart of Suffolk. Within easy reach of historic Framlingham and further east, Aldeburgh and Southwold, an ideal base for exploring Suffolk. Within easy reach of Easton Grange, Kenton Hall, Bruisyard Hall and many other wedding venues. Little Daisy is a small and very private, ground floor space equipped with everything you need. King size bed, walk-in shower, kitchenette, easy parking, private courtyard. The space Little Daisy offers guests a private, cosy and rural experience. From your dedicated parking space(s) follow the path into the courtyard and to the private door of Little Daisy. You will step into the kitchen area ideal for preparing breakfast and light meals. It’s compact design offers a fridge and small freezer, induction hob, microwave, toaster, kettle, kitchen sink. To the left is a contemporary shower room: fully tiled walk-in shower, toilet, wash basin, heated towel rail, underfloor heating. All towels and toiletries are provided. The main room has a king size brass bedstead with quality bedding. There is a small area for hanging clothes and further under bed clothes storage. At the foot of the bed are two comfortable chairs and a small drop leaf table where you can sit and read the papers over a leisurely breakfast or work on your laptop. The fireplace has a log stove effect electric fire. WiFi available for guests. Outside in the secluded courtyard is a rack for your wellie boots and a table and chairs. Little Daisy is the end part of our home Daisy Cottage. Sitting in over two acres and dating from the 16th century, it is one of the oldest properties in the village and Grade 2 listed. It is in the heart of the village but well set back from the road. There are lots of lovely local walks you can take from Little Daisy. Local shops, places to eat and interesting places to visit are within easy driving distance. Access to Little Daisy is by a key code box. The code will be sent to you prior to arrival and you will then have your own set of keys to come and go as you please. We are on site, if you need anything message or come and find us. An essentials Welcome basket is provided, ideal for late arrivals. Guest access A perfect area to explore by car, bike or on foot. Surrounded by many picturesque villages and small towns, you will find the pace of life here is unhurried. Other things to note: There are no stairs in Little Daisy however there is a small step into the property and a step between the kitchen area and bedroom.
I provide guests with breakfast items. Either croissant or good quality bread, butter, jam, fresh fruit and juice or smoothie. There is a selection of tea, coffee and fresh milk.
